Zelenskyy's Dire Warning Ignored: Russia's Brutal Midnight Blitz

A massive Russian air strike kills at least eight across Ukraine, including children, hours after President Zelenskyy's public warning.

The grim prophecy of Volodymyr Zelenskyy came to horrifying life in the dead of night, as Russia launched a blitzkrieg of rockets and drones that turned Ukrainian cities into slaughterhouses. Despite the President’s urgent, public warning of a ‘massive attack,’ at least eight innocent souls were ripped away, including two little girls in their own home—a missile strike so callous it defies comprehension.

Kyiv, Lviv, Kryvyi Rih—no corner of the nation was safe from the onslaught. In the capital, ballistic missiles rained down, setting fires and claiming a life as Mayor Vitali Klitschko begged citizens to shelter. But the most gut-wrenching scene unfolded in Kryvyi Rih, where an Iskander-M ballistic missile obliterated a private house, killing a 5-year-old girl, her 12-year-old sister, and four adults. The head of the local military administration confirmed the unspeakable toll, a stark reminder that in this war, a family home is just another target.

Zelenskyy later revealed the staggering scale: 70 rockets and 280 drones fired in a single, coordinated nightmare. His message, delivered in the wake of a trip to the U.S., was a desperate plea cloaked in diplomacy: ‘The protection of lives directly depends on their readiness… to help us with air defense missiles.’ It’s a pointed reference to the world’s faltering support, a theme he drives home as the walls close in.

Meanwhile, the conflict spirals further into the abyss of mutual destruction. As Poland scrambled fighter jets to protect its own borders, Ukraine struck back deep inside Russia, targeting a logistics hub for the online retailer Wildberries—a move Kyiv insists disrupts military supply chains. One injured, hundreds evacuated; it’s a message to ordinary Russians that the war’s consequences bleed across all borders.

This is the horrific new normal: a deadly tit-for-tat where warnings are issued but not heeded, where children are buried, and where the world watches, seemingly powerless to stop the next midnight barrage. The road to peace is littered with the wreckage of this night.
